What does Bursera Graveolens Oil do in a cosmetic formula?
This ingredient is used primarily as a fragrance component, adding a resinous, citrus-woody scent profile to personal care formulas. It can also contribute minor deodorizing character, but scent is its main formulation role.
Is Bursera Graveolens Oil clean?
From a clean-beauty perspective, this ingredient is acceptable but not friction-free because it is a fragrant botanical material with potential skin-sensitization and allergen-labeling considerations. Oxidized terpene components can be more irritating, so freshness, storage, and total fragrance load matter.
Is Bursera Graveolens Oil sustainable?
This material is plant-derived, but sustainability depends heavily on verified sourcing because wild collection and slow tree regeneration can create supply-chain pressure. Steam distillation is relatively straightforward, and the volatile constituents are generally biodegradable, but traceability is important.
Is Bursera Graveolens Oil COSMOS-approved?
It can be permitted under COSMOS-natural and COSMOS-organic when obtained by allowed physical processes and from compliant, documented plant sourcing. Its Green Chemistry profile is mixed: renewable feedstock and simple extraction are positives, while fragrance allergen management and sourcing pressure are the main caveats.
How does Bursera Graveolens Oil work chemically?
This material is a volatile essential-oil mixture dominated by monoterpenes and oxygenated terpenes, often including limonene and terpineol-type constituents depending on origin and distillation. It is typically used at low fragrance levels, often below 1% in leave-on products, and should be protected from air, heat, and light because terpene oxidation can change odor and increase sensitization potential.
